Visitors attending interviews in the Secure Room (3.07, Dastrell House) must be pre-registered, signed in at reception, and escorted by a team assistant at all times. No bags or devices inside the room; lockers are opposite the lift. Assistants collect candidates no earlier than ten minutes before the slot and return them to reception directly after. The room must be re-locked between sessions. To open 3.07, assistants should use the door code below.

staff pass of baweg-bawep = bdg-AIU-1

## Artifact Signing — SDK Parity Notes (Weekly Sync)

Kestrel SDK for Android reached parity with the Swift client this sprint: offline queueing, batched telemetry, and retry semantics now match. Both SDKs ship as signed artifacts from the same pipeline. Remaining gap: background sync throttling, targeted next sprint. Verify both release bundles before tagging. Both artifacts validate against the shared signing key below.

signing key of kawig-fafog = bky19_6Fypv1qws7J8qJtaYjX

**Q: A customer's build broke after the hermetic migration. What do I tell them?**

The Pindrop CLI now builds under Hexforge, our hermetic system. Most breakage comes from undeclared dependencies or reliance on machine-local toolchains — both are intentional failures, not regressions. Collect the error output and the customer's `hexforge.lock` hash, then file under component `build-hermetic`. Do not suggest the legacy flag; it's removed in the next release. Triage steps and known issues are listed on the internal page.

operations page: https://confluence.lumicsys.internal/projects/display/projects/display

Audit-log viewer: Ledgerpane. Read-only UI over the Corvette event store. Access requires reviewer role; grants expire after 30 days. All queries are themselves logged. Export is CSV only, capped at 50k rows. Retention: 13 months, immutable. Known gap: service-account actions before the Q2 migration lack actor fields. Do not screenshot records containing subject data. For access grants or retention questions, contact the compliance tooling owner.

pager mailbox: lamius@norvagrid.corp